Redis的超高速转发瞬间传输网页链接(redis转发网页链接)
Redis的超高速转发:瞬间传输网页链接
在互联网时代,在短时间内传输大量信息和网页链接已经变得极其重要。现在,使用Redis可以在极短的时间内实现信息传输,实现超高速转发。
Redis是目前最受欢迎的高性能内存数据库,可以极快地读取,它可以支持多种数据类型,比如字符串,哈希表,列表,集合等。它最大的优势在于可以实现非常快的读写速度,这对于网站的性能有莫大的帮助。
因此,利用Redis可以实现非常快速的转发网页链接。下面是实现此功能的具体代码:
#include "hiredis.h"
int mn(){ redisContext *c = redisConnect("127.0.0.1", 6379);
if (c->err) { printf("Error: %s\n", c->errstr);
} else {
//srand即random函数,用于生成随机数 srand((unsigned)time(NULL));
char key[16] = {0}; for(int i = 0;i
key[i] = (char)(rand()%26+'a'); }
redisCommand(c, "set %s %s", key, "Faster Transmission of Web Links"); redisCommand(c, "get %s", key);
} redisFree(c);
return 0;}
以上代码中,首先通过redisConnect函数连接到服务器,然后通过srand函数生成随机字符串,用来作为Redis键,将消息和链接保存到Redis中。最后使用redisCommand函数设置和获取在Redis中保存的网页链接。
可以看到,通过Redis,我们可以利用其超高速的读写性能,实现瞬时传输网页链接的功能,大大提高我们的工作效率,有效改善网站的用户体验。